    Set \(\Gamma =Gal(N/K)\) where N/K is a tame Galois extension of number fields of odd degree. Let R denote the ring of integers of N and \(t_ K: N\times N\to K\Gamma\) be the Hermitian form associated with the trace map for N/K. The main goal of this article is to determine the image, under restriction, of the class of the Hermitian pair \((R,t_ K)\) in the Grothendieck group of locally free \(Z\Gamma\)-modules. A characterization is given in terms of generalized Swan modules which generalize the Lagrangian bases that were determined by \textit{P. E. Conner} and \textit{R. Perlis} [A survey of trace forms of algebraic number fields (1984; Zbl 0551.10017)]. The Artin root numbers play a crucial role in the proof of the main theorem. Also, the proof gives rise to the question of a possible converse result: namely, does the class determine the square of the root numbers of all characters of \(\Gamma\) ?
